Decoctions, also known as tangji (汤剂), refer to liquid preparations made by boiling or soaking herbs to extract their essence. This method is one of the earliest and most widely used forms in Traditional Chinese Medicine (TCM). According to the medicinal properties: (1) Tonifying herbs and purgatives should be taken on an empty stomach; (2) Sedative and sleep-aiding herbs should be taken before bedtime; (3) Herbs that irritate the gastrointestinal tract should be taken after meals. 2.
